HC Deb 20 June 1991 vol 193 c317W
Dr. Thomas

To ask the Secretary of State for Energy on how many occasions in 1991 the nuclear installations inspectorate has reported on interruptions of fuel supply to valves controlling cooling gases at Hinkley B nuclear power station; and if he will make a statement.

Mr. Heathcoat-Amory

I understand that no such incident has been reported. However, there was an incident at Hinkley Point B, on 1 May, which involved the incorrect closure of a valve controlling fuel supplies to the gas turbines. These turbines provide standby electrical supplies to the site. There was no immediate danger and the error was found and rectified during a routine test. The Health and Safety Executive's nuclear installations inspectorate is considering what enforcement action should be taken.
